Offers already extended will be honored; interviews not yet scheduled should be cancelled with candidates notified courteously. Other divisions are unaffected. Temporary coverage needs should be routed to regional staffing coordinators rather than external agencies. The freeze is expected to last through the end of the fiscal year, pending review. Please hold questions until the managers' call on Thursday. Context for this decision appears in the note below.

board note of kadug-tawig: Only 5 of the 100 pilot accounts renewed Oliath, so a churn review is set for April 15.

Hi — quick handover for the weekend. The lift engineers from Grayline Vertical are in Saturday morning to service cars 2 and 3. Please meet them at the loading bay around 8, and keep car 1 running for residents. They'll need the plant room, so let them through with this pass code:

door code, hahag-tagef: bdg-OAWSKZ-89993088

Before approving a scan, verify the Quillshade baseline file has not been regenerated wholesale; diff it against the prior release branch. Only suppressions with a linked ticket from the Harrowgate triage board are acceptable. If the baseline grew by more than ten entries, escalate. Record your review against the build token below.

pipeline stamp: htk9_608b8770b

Minutes — Management Meeting, Vexlor Industries

Attendees agreed to a write-down of aging stock at the Draymoor warehouse, chiefly the Corvex-3 fittings line. Finance confirmed the adjustment will post this quarter. Marta Delven will brief auditors; operations will clear shelf space by month-end. For the incoming director: disposal options are still open. The confidential note on forward plans follows below.

internal memo for kajef-bagaf: Silionax Freight is in early talks to buy Silathax Freight for about $30.4 million. The Aldael launch date is January 3, and nothing goes to the press before then.

### Key Ceremony Checklist — Item 7: Orders Table Soft-Delete Keys

Before sealing the envelope, confirm that the encryption key covering the `orders.deleted_at` audit trail has been rotated and that soft-deleted rows remain decryptable for the retention window. Verify with two witnesses from the Larkspur team, record the rotation timestamp, and read back the checksum aloud. Then record the recovery passphrase exactly as stated below.

strongbox words: oliael-gilax-lamael